The State of Nonprofit America
Perhaps the dominant force shaping the nonprofit sector at the present time is the widespread commercialization or "marketization" of organizations.  NCNE CEO Dennis Young and Johns Hopkins University professor Lester Salamon examine this process with the sector and assess both the pros and cons it has brought in their chapter of the new book, The State of Nonprofit America.  Click for free highlights from the chapter, "Commercialization, Social Ventures, and For-Profit Competition."
